The Mechanics of Fintech’s Finest Compliance Strategies
Fintech’s finest compliance strategies involve a deep understanding of regulatory requirements and risk management. Companies must navigate complex global regulations, such as an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) laws, while ensuring that their business activities comply with industry standards and norms. Effective compliance requires a thorough knowledge of regulatory frameworks, robust technology infrastructure, and a highly skilled workforce.

One of the most common concerns is selecting the right partner for your fintech business. Here are 5 ways to lure in the right partner for fintech’s finest compliance strategies:
-
Shared Vision and Goals: Identify companies that share similar values, vision, and goals. A shared understanding of the market and the target audience is essential for effective collaboration.
-
Relevant Expertise and Experience: Seek partners with relevant expertise and experience in fintech compliance, regulatory affairs, and risk management. This ensures that your business has access to the necessary knowledge and resources to navigate complex regulatory landscapes.
-
Strong Technology Infrastructure: Partner with companies that have robust technology infrastructure and a commitment to innovation. This enables you to leverage cutting-edge solutions and stay ahead of the competition.
-
Compliance Culture and Framework: Look for partners with a strong commitment to compliance and regulatory excellence. Ensure that their internal controls, audits, and risk management processes align with your business goals and values.
-
Open Communication and Transparency: Foster open and transparent communication with your partner, ensuring that both parties understand each other’s requirements, challenges, and limitations. This establishes trust, fosters collaboration, and promotes a positive working relationship.
